Pontus have mostly the basic eastern units, but with skirmisher cavalry instead of mounted archers. Scythed Chariots and Chariot Archers are also available, allowing further flexibility. The infantry is a little ticklish at times though; The early infantry suffers from poor morale and a lack of stopping power, although Eastern Infantry are very good at stopping enemy chariots and family members.

The Persian and Greek heritage of the Kingdom of Pontus seems to have given them a powerful roster including hoplites, pikemen and thureos spears, archers and peltasts, swordsmen, several powerful cavalry units and even scythed chariots: http://www.honga.net/totalwar/rome2/unit.php?f=rom_pontus.


Total War Rome 2 Pontus part 1 YouTube

Essentially, Pontus is now a collection of Greek colonies, ruled by a re-emergent Persian dynasty. In 302 BCE, under Mithridates Ktistes ('The Founder'), it split from the Macedonian empire during the turmoil of the Wars of the Successors. Having successfully repulsed an invasion by Ptolemy of Egypt, Pontus is now poised to expand across.

Rome: Total War. Culture: Eastern. Playable: Pontus is one of the factions in Rome: Total War designed to be non-playable. However they can be made playable by simple modifications to the game files (more information on which can be found here ). Aside from Macedon, Pontus is the only non-playable faction to have a pre-made description.

Pontus is a mountainous land, tucked away on the Black Sea coast. Its modest appearance and apparently out-of-the-way position should not deceive: it is a strong, Hellenistic state, ably ruled and with a strong army and navy. Pontus has a pretty simple first turn. You'll want to build a Shrine of your choice in Sinope and Mazaka. You will also want to train a Peasant garrison in both of these cities. Gather the all your military units and move them towards Ancyra to the West. You may need to adjust taxes slightly in Sinope. Move your Spy towards Ancyra as well.
